Description
This is Sunita’s third book of Jewish Wedding Music. Volumes 1 and 2 are no longer available. The songs are a combination of classic melodies and more contemporary songs that she performed in Israel. They are playable for almost any occasion. Chords have been added to help embellish or simplify the arrangements. The only song that has accidentals is Mehera HaShem. Three of the songs have one flat, one has two flats, the last is the key of G (one sharp). 10 pages.
CONTAINS:
Yedid Nefesh (My Soulmate), sung on Shabbat and often performed as a wedding processional
Im Eshkachech (If I Forget Thee, O Jerusalem), recited or sung at the conclusion of every Jewish wedding ceremony.
Yevarech’cha (The Lord bless you from Zion), can be used as a recessional.
Mehara HaShem (from the Sheva Brachot wedding blessings)
Bridal March (traditional Hassidic), an elegant processional in a major key.
